Preparing is critical in just about any project.  For those who decide to do their kitchen renovating on their own, you will need to get as much magazines to provide you with an outline of the prices of things you should buy.  Kitchen books and internet search can offer you with lots of ideas and instructional diagrams that show how to go about giving your kitchen a makeover.  Make an effort to get as much info from professionals and learn from online tutorials and videos.  Make sure you understand the instructions before proceeding.  Mistakes made while you are renovating a kitchen may turn out costly and time-consuming. 

Planning ahead should enable you to point out which tasks you can do yourself and those that would need a skilled professional.  You can have them put in the important accessories while the space is accessible.

You should also develop realistic budget estimation so you have a guideline in purchasing good quality materials.  When you see the overall cost, you might want to make changes such as using low cost laminate flooring as a substitute to expensive tiles, for instance.

As soon as the planning is finished, kitchen renovation usually starts with tearing down all or a section of the room.  Always be mindful that safety comes first in almost any construction work.  Electricity and water must be turned off and places that need protection need to be covered.  You can see a detailed list of safety measures in any of the relevant DIY guides that you may get from the Internet.
